/**
 * SECTION:element-rawvideoparse
 * @title: rawvideoparse
 *
 * This element parses incoming data as raw video frames and timestamps these.
 * It also handles seek queries in said raw video data, and ensures that output
 * buffers contain exactly one frame, even if the input buffers contain only
 * partial frames or multiple frames. In the former case, it will continue to
 * receive buffers until there is enough input data to output one frame. In the
 * latter case, it will extract the first frame in the buffer and output it, then
 * the second one etc. until the remaining unparsed bytes aren't enough to form
 * a complete frame, and it will then continue as described in the earlier case.
 *
 * The element implements the properties and sink caps configuration as specified
 * in the #GstRawBaseParse documentation. The properties configuration can be
 * modified by using the width, height, pixel-aspect-ratio, framerate, interlaced,
 * top-field-first, plane-strides, plane-offsets, and frame-size properties.
 *
 * If the properties configuration is used, plane strides and offsets will be
 * computed by using gst_video_info_set_format(). This can be overridden by passing
 * GstValueArrays to the plane-offsets and plane-strides properties. When this is
 * done, these custom offsets and strides are used later even if new width,
 * height, format etc. property values might be set. To switch back to computed
 * plane strides & offsets, pass NULL to one or both of the plane-offset and
 * plane-array properties.
 *
 * The frame size property is useful in cases where there is extra data between
 * the frames (for example, trailing metadata, or headers). The parser calculates
 * the actual frame size out of the other properties and compares it with this
 * frame-size value. If the frame size is larger than the calculated size,
 * then the extra bytes after the end of the frame are skipped. For example, with
 * 8-bit grayscale frames and a actual frame size of 100x10 pixels and a frame-size of
 * 1500 bytes, there are 500 excess bytes at the end of the actual frame which
 * are then skipped. It is safe to set the frame size to a value that is smaller
 * than the actual frame size (in fact, its default value is 0); if it is smaller,
 * then no trailing data will be skipped.
 *
 * If a framerate of 0 Hz is set (for example, 0/1), then output buffers will have
 * no duration set. The first output buffer will have a PTS 0, all subsequent ones
 * an unset PTS.
 *
 * ## Example pipelines
 * |[
 * gst-launch-1.0 filesrc location=video.raw ! rawvideoparse use-sink-caps=false \
 *         width=500 height=400 format=y444 ! autovideosink
 * ]|
 *  Read raw data from a local file and parse it as video data with 500x400 pixels
 * and Y444 video format.
 * |[
 * gst-launch-1.0 filesrc location=video.raw ! queue ! "video/x-raw, width=320, \
 *         height=240, format=I420, framerate=1/1" ! rawvideoparse \
 *         use-sink-caps=true ! autovideosink
 * ]|
 *  Read raw data from a local file and parse it as video data with 320x240 pixels
 * and I420 video format. The queue element here is to force push based scheduling.
 * See the documentation in #GstRawBaseParse for the reason why.
 *
 */
